About FRONCYSYLLTE MALE VOICE CHOIR

FRONCYSYLLTE MALE VOICE CHOIR is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1069388).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Platinum" rating with a CharityScore of 95/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ales for governance and transparency. This places it among the top-rated charities in our database, reflecting strong performance across governance, financial health, and regulatory compliance. In its most recent reporting year (2024), FRONCYSYLLTE MALE VOICE CHOIR reported a total income of £43,513 and total expenditure of £35,621, a spending ratio of 82% indicating a strong proportion of funds directed to charitable work. According to the Charity Commission register, FRONCYSYLLTE MALE VOICE CHOIR describes its activities as follows: Singing in concerts to help organisations raise money for their charity and singing to the general public.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for FRONCYSYLLTE MALE VOICE CHOIR.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
